copyright money is a ubiquitous problem that affects businesses worldwide. Being able to recognize copyright currency is crucial for avoiding financial loss. There are several characteristics that can help you uncover fake bills.
- Examine the paper quality: copyright bills often feel different than genuine currency.
- Look for security features: Genuine bills have intricate designs that are difficult to replicate, such as watermarks and microprinting.
- Check the serial numbers: Counterfeiters often have inconsistencies in serial numbers.
- Hold the bill up to light: Genuine bills have a see-through section that reveals a specific design.
If you suspect a bill is copyright, report it immediately.

Spot copyright Money: Identifying the Red Flags
When utilizing cash, it's crucial to be cognizant of potential copyright bills. While modern replicas are becoming increasingly sophisticated, there are several key signs that can help you differentiate real money from fakes. First, examine the paper's quality. copyright bills often feel smoother than genuine currency. Next, carefully inspect the resolution of the images and text. Look for blurry areas or errors. Pay close focus to security features, such as watermarks, fine text, and embossed printing.
A genuine bill will effortlessly move the glow test, while copyright bills may appear lackluster. Additionally, employ a black light to reveal hidden security features that are typically present on real currency. If you detect any of these indicators, it's best to avoid the bill and inform your bank or local law authorities.
